Course Overview

The Web Development for Beginners Specialization introduces learners to the core concepts of web development in a clear, beginner-friendly format. Often available on platforms like Coursera, edX, or directly through coding academies, this specialization is structured to build real-world web development skills from the ground up.

As part of many introductory web dev programs, this course includes multiple interactive modules covering:

  • HTML & CSS Basics: Learn how to structure and style websites.
  • JavaScript Essentials: Add interactivity and make websites dynamic.
  • Responsive Design: Build websites that look great on all screen sizes.
  • Version Control: Use Git and GitHub to manage your code like a pro.
  • Real Projects: Build hands-on projects to solidify your learning and add to your portfolio.

What You'll Learn

By the end of the specialization, you'll be able to:
  • Create structured, mobile-friendly web pages using HTML & CSS
  • Implement interactive features using JavaScript
  • Host websites using GitHub Pages or Netlify
  • Understand web standards, accessibility, and basic SEO
  • Start building a personal web development portfolio
